Last night I was reminded of something I'd been meaning to do, write a script that would back up a livejournal. I initially conceived of it one of the times LJ did its "not responding" thing or when it lost a couple of months worth of posts for a few hours. As I do, I got distracted, LJ came back, life went on. But what if it went away entirely (or became entirely fee based)?

So I started to poke around and see what was available. Right off I found an LJ Perl module that although primitive saves the hassle of parsing HTML. Now I've got a program that outputs a primitive dump of all my posts, like a typist on six kinds of speed. It's formatted so that I can work with it data wise more or less, but not so anyone would want to read it. Now I really do have to ask myself, how do I want to store this info. Maybe I'll think on it a while.
